Sortant du coma dû à un grave accident, Kelsey découvre qu'elle souffre d'amnésie. Des événements récents sont absents de sa mémoire, y compris le simple fait d'avoir épousé le bel homme se trouvant à son chevet.

One of our favorite actresses, Karissa Lee "Lifetime" Staples, plays the role of Kelsey Carr in this intriguing amnesia film. Kelsey sustained head trauma after an auto accident, and when she wakes up in the hospital, she is unable to recognize her newlywed husband, Jason Davis. With the apparent intent to rest and recover, Kelsey travels with Jason to the Brick Manor Retreat in idyllic Koston, California. It is at the plush Brick Manor that the plot thickens in the relationship of Kelsey and Jason. There was good dramatic tension established in the uncertainty of Kelsey that Jason is actually her husband, as he claims. For Kelsey, "something feels off," especially when he insists that they "renew their vows" with a new marriage ceremony at the site of the Brick Manor Retreat. But Kelsey's instincts are good as she continues to sense that Jason is not being truthful to her. My favorite character was Olan Bellamy, the suave and debonair host of the Brick Manor. Olan witnessed the "dark side" of Jason, which was also the realization of Reece, the kind yoga teacher, who brought out the worst in "Jealous Jason" during a yoga session. Later, Reece was slipped a roofie in his smoothie that led to a case of "food poisoning." A rich dessert called "Chocolate Insanity" is a delicacy enjoyed by Kelsey at the Brick Manor Retreat. But an even greater dose of insanity is inflicted on Kelsey by the wacko Jason. There are moments where he oozes the charm. But they quickly evaporate into his true obsessive nature. Only the quick-thinking Kelsey will get to the bottom of things as her memory gradually returns at the beautiful Brick Manor Retreat.
